일 | 월 | 화 | 수 | 목 | 금 | 토 |
---|---|---|---|---|---|---|
1 | 2 | 3 | 4 | 5 | ||
6 | 7 | 8 | 9 | 10 | 11 | 12 |
13 | 14 | 15 | 16 | 17 | 18 | 19 |
20 | 21 | 22 | 23 | 24 | 25 | 26 |
27 | 28 | 29 | 30 | 31 |
- angular modal
- 스크롤 이벤트
- 검색
- formgroup
- scroll
- 호버
- egov spring ajax 사용 예시
- 앵귤러 모달
- 옵저버블
- 모달
- mysql if
- angular button
- prisma
- angular animation
- Router
- Angular Router
- flex-1
- Oracle LISTAGG 사용 예시
- Ionic modal
- 아이오닉 스크롤 이벤트
- route
- 셀렉트박스 커스텀
- TAILWIND
- 스크롤 이벤트 감지
- modal
- ajax 사용 예시
- summary
- ApexChart
- 앵귤러 애니메이션
- angular route
- Today
- Total
목록분류 전체보기 (599)
깜놀하는 해므찌로
ng generate service toast 1. 토스트 서비스 생성 import { Injectable } from '@angular/core'; import { ToastController } from '@ionic/angular'; import { Color } from '@ionic/core'; @Injectable({ providedIn: 'root', }) export class ToastService { constructor(private readonly toastController: ToastController) {} async show(message: string, color: Color) { if (await this.toastController.getTop()) { this.toas..
ngOnInit() { const item = this.orderService .getItems() .find((_item) => _item.id === +this.activateRoute.snapshot.params['id']); if (item) { this.order = item; this.setPage(); } } 1. + 사용 시 문자열 -> 넘버타입으로 쉽게 변경 가능
if (this.startAt && this.endAt) { this.items = this.items.filter((_item) => { return ( dayjs(_item.createdAt).isAfter(dayjs(this.startAt)) && dayjs(_item.createdAt).isBefore(dayjs(this.endAt)) ); }); } 1. filter : retrun boolean 타입 필수 2. dayjs 라이브러리 활용
export const ORDER_KEY = 'orders'; faker.setLocale('ko'); `${faker.name.lastName()}${faker.name.firstName()}`
/** @type {import('tailwindcss').Config} */ module.exports = { content: [ join(__dirname, 'src/**/!(*.stories|*.spec).{ts,html}'), ...createGlobPatternsForDependencies(__dirname), ], theme: { extend: { colors: { primary: { ...generateColors('#3C8EEE') }, warning: { ...generateColors('#F59E0B') }, danger: { ...generateColors('#EF4444') }, }, }, }, safelist: [ { pattern: /grid-/, }, ], plugins: []..
// 지역 테이블 model District { id String @id @default(uuid()) name String bjdongs Bjdong[] } // 법정동 테이블 model Bjdong { id String @id @default(uuid()) name String code String district District? @relation(fields: [districtId], references: [id]) districtId String? } async update(data: UpdateDistrictDTO, admin: AdminDTO): Promise { const bjdongIds = data.bjdongs.map((bjdong) => bjdong.id); // id 객체 배열로 ..
[queryParams]="{'sequence': item.sequence}" this.activateRoute.queryParams.subscribe((params) => console.log(params['sequence']) ); // 첫 번째 방식 const a = this.activateRoute.snapshot.queryParamMap.get('sequence'); console.log(a); // 두 번째 방식